STORY

For centuries, the “Peterskeller” garden has had a magical attraction for travelers and locals. In 1903, abbot Willibald Hauthaler carved a magnificent domed vault into the rock and made the tavern even more attractive. Today, the Willibald-Arkaden offer a refreshing summer haven within Salzburg’s bustling Old Town. This is the ideal setting for a stand-up reception, lounge evening or open-air gala dinner. The hosts of St. Peter Stiftskulinarium, Veronika Kirchmair and Claus Haslauer, prefer this location for their frequent art exhibitions.
